Route: /demo/event-scheduler

The docs embeds the shift scheduler with Resource, Calendar and Table workspaces, Day/Week/Month/Year range controls and Weekday/Open/Training calendar presets. It starts in Resource/Week/Weekday with dates derived from today's anchor; freeze the browser clock/timezone in future E2E. The template has no current search sidebar or custom external New event button. Events can be created/edited through the scheduler's own interaction surface. Period, view and calendar-preset changes regenerate seed events; this demo is not a persistent scheduling application.

SCHED-01 — Initial weekly resource schedule (P0)

Evidence: The Resource/Week workspace loads with the Weekday preset, Scheduler workspace/view controls and grid. Stable shift-sam-locked and shift-alex-mon-conflict attributes expose locked and conflict presentation. Frozen-clock reproducibility and full fixture-count assertions remain source-derived.

Setup/reset: Fresh context; freeze 2026-09-08 10:00 UTC before module load for future E2E; open route.

  1. Wait for Scheduler workspace tabs, Scheduler view controls, Calendar preset and first event ⇒ Resource and Week are selected, Weekday preset active.
  2. Inspect week containing Sep 8 2026 ⇒ resource timeline shows date/time axes and seed events, with 06:00–18:00 configured time range.
  3. Locate resources/event fixtures by stable IDs ⇒ resource set is Alex Kim, Mina Patel, Sam Rivera and Jamie Chen; shift-sam-locked is locked, while other seed events remain editable.

Visual checks: Header and time grid align; event titles/times/avatars fit; current-time/today marker and weekend/non-working shading do not obscure events.

Automation/readiness: Use tablist Scheduler workspace, group Scheduler view, combobox Calendar preset, .event-scheduler-shift-week-grid. Event titles rotate with date; IDs are more stable than titles. Five base events exist for week/day, while month/year add fixtures.

SCHED-05 — Edit event and verify Table projection (P0)

Evidence: Executed in the docs host: the editable shift-alex-mon-morning event opened its built-in editor on double-click, saved Scheduler QA appointment, and the Table workspace projected that exact saved title.

Setup/reset: Fresh Week; target editable shift-alex-mon-morning, resource Jamie Chen despite historical ID name.

  1. Open its event editor ⇒ current title, interval and resource correspond to the selected event.
  2. Rename to Scheduler QA appointment, commit ⇒ same event ID changes; there remains exactly one matching event.
  3. Switch directly to Table ⇒ Event column shows Scheduler QA appointment and dates/time/assignee match saved event.
  4. Return Calendar, reopen, type a discarded title then cancel/Escape ⇒ last committed title remains.
  5. Reload ⇒ generated seed event returns.

Visual checks: Editor is not clipped by docs shell; focused inputs and Save/Cancel are visible; table time formatting agrees with event interval.

Automation/readiness: Await event-scheduler-event-changed/model replacement and visible text. Avoid Resource/view/preset/period changes between edit and Table assertion because they reset fixtures.

SCHED-06 — Move/resize and locked-event protection (P0)

Evidence: Executed in the docs host Resource timeline: editable shift-alex-mon-morning moved and resized through its visible timeline controls. The locked shift-sam-locked interval remained unchanged after the same drag attempt. Calendar-week wrapper drags are not a substitute for the Resource timeline controls.

Setup/reset: Fresh Week or Resource; select an editable event and record original interval/resource.

  1. Drag editable event to a later valid slot ⇒ interval moves with duration preserved and snaps to configured 10-minute boundary.
  2. Resize its end ⇒ end/duration change while start stays fixed; Table projection agrees.
  3. Reload; attempt move/resize on shift-sam-locked ⇒ its interval/resource remain unchanged; locked presentation persists.
  4. Attempt event reassignment in Resource workspace on an editable event ⇒ destination resource and Table assignee update consistently.

Visual checks: Drag preview snaps visibly; no duplicate persists after drop. Locked affordance conveys non-editability and does not leave a stuck interaction overlay.

Automation/readiness: Use stable event data attributes and actual time-slot geometry. Reassignment has a dedicated request handler; test with unlocked ID. Never calculate 10-minute movement from an unverified fixed pixel size.

SCHED-08 — Conflict markers and selection (P1)

Evidence: Executed in the docs host: a conflict-marked event exposed the visible selected state, then Meta-selection preserved it while selecting a second stable event. Create/resolve-overlap gestures remain unexecuted.

Setup/reset: Fresh Week with source fixture; choose unlocked event.

  1. Select an event ⇒ visible selected state appears; select another using supported multiple-selection gesture ⇒ selected IDs represent both.
  2. Move an unlocked event to overlap another for the same resource ⇒ save is permitted by conflict policy mark, and conflict presentation identifies overlap.
  3. Move it to a non-overlapping interval ⇒ conflict presentation clears for resolved event(s).
  4. Create a comparable overlap on a different resource ⇒ same-resource rule does not falsely mark that pair solely because times overlap.

Visual checks: Conflict marker and selected outline remain readable over event color; overlapping cards stack without silently covering titles.

Automation/readiness: Conflict policy mark/scope same-resource; outside-availability is ignored. Assert conflict state from plugin plus visible marker, not arbitrary red CSS. Source allows maxStackedEvents=4, so overflow behavior is expected above four.
